Output 11319267ecb7af02495dce5db7c86477ffecb5d205bf7527b3030663bfaf37ca:0

value
437803
script pubkey
OP_0 OP_PUSHBYTES_20 2e3c7a50ef4e1b7d1b027c71037f10678a3017ed
address
bc1q9c785580fcdh6xcz03csxlcsv79rq9ldkfqvm9
transaction
11319267ecb7af02495dce5db7c86477ffecb5d205bf7527b3030663bfaf37ca
confirmations
103789
spent
true